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770
Форумы портала PHP.SU :: Версия для печати :: Получить значение массива чекбоксов
Форумы портала PHP.SU » » Вопросы новичков » Получить значение массива чекбоксов

Страниц (1): [1]
 

1. Demeus - 15 Октября, 2011 - 18:54:43 - перейти к сообщению
Все привет!
Есть массив чекбоксов
CODE (html):
скопировать код в буфер обмена
  1.  
  2. <input type="checkbox" value="1" name="city"/>Москва<input type="checkbox" value="2" name="city"/>Санкт-Петербург<input type="checkbox" value="3" name="city"/>Архангельск

как получит значения(value) всех выбранных чекбоксов в jqerry?
2. SAD - 15 Октября, 2011 - 18:57:14 - перейти к сообщению
CODE (javascript):
скопировать код в буфер обмена
  1. var arr = [];
  2. $('input[name="city"]:checked').each(function() {
  3.     arr.push($(this).val());
  4. });
3. p1us - 15 Октября, 2011 - 19:51:41 - перейти к сообщению
[quote=SAD][/quote]
Уважаемый SAD не могли бы Вы мне последовательно объяснить, что делает выше описанное Вами? Подмигивание
4. SAD - 15 Октября, 2011 - 21:06:39 - перейти к сообщению
пробегаем по всем отмеченным чекбоксам с именем city и записываем значение каждого такого чекбокса в массив
5. p1us - 16 Октября, 2011 - 20:49:43 - перейти к сообщению
SAD пишет:
пробегаем по всем отмеченным чекбоксам с именем city и записываем значение каждого такого чекбокса в массив


это ж ява) не увидел
6. SAD - 16 Октября, 2011 - 20:53:36 - перейти к сообщению
перестаньте называть javascript jav'ой! это 2 разных языка
7. p1us - 16 Октября, 2011 - 21:42:40 - перейти к сообщению
SAD пишет:
перестаньте называть javascript jav'ой! это 2 разных языка


SAD , ничего личного ни к Вам, ни к Яве, ни к ЯвеСкрипту. ошибка лишь по неосведомленности

 

Powered by ExBB FM 1.0 RC1